What Is an Air Fryer?

An air fryer is a kitchen appliance that heats food with hot air instead of oil. This makes it possible to cook up crispy snacks and meals quickly and with minimal mess. Air fryers typically use a combination of convection and conduction cooking methods to create the same fried texture and taste as deep-fried food without the added fat and calories.

The Benefits of Cooking With an Air Fryer

Using an air fryer to cook your favorite snacks and meals has several benefits. Here are just a few:

Healthier Eating:

Cooking with an air fryer can help you eat healthier. Since the food is cooked with hot air instead of oil, it contains fewer calories and fat than deep-fried food. This can help you maintain a balanced diet and reduce your risk of obesity and other health issues.

Faster Cooking:

Air fryers are designed to cook food quickly and efficiently. Most models can cook food in as little as 10 minutes, making it much faster than traditional deep-frying methods. This can save you time and energy in the kitchen.

Easy Cleanup:

Air fryers are also much easier to clean than traditional deep-fryers. Since the food is cooked with hot air instead of oil, there is much less mess to clean up. This makes it much easier and faster to get your kitchen back in order after cooking.

FAQs

Is an air fryer healthier than deep frying?

Yes, air fryers are a healthier alternative to deep frying since the food is cooked with hot air instead of oil. This reduces the fat and calories in the food, making it a healthier option.

How long does it take to cook food in an air fryer?

It typically takes around 10 minutes to cook food in an air fryer. However, the cooking time can vary depending on the type of food you are cooking.

Can I use an air fryer to cook frozen food?

Yes, you can use an air fryer to cook frozen food. Most models come with a timer and temperature control, making it easy to cook frozen foods to perfection.
